About this school

Shenandoah Elementary School is a elementary school located in Miami, FL, serving grades -1–5 and approximately 787 students. Operated by Miami-Dade, the campus sits about 2.3 miles from The Miami's newsroom and is part of The Miami's ongoing local education coverage.

The school employs roughly 45 full-time-equivalent classroom teachers for a student-to-teacher ratio of about 17.5:1. That ratio is roughly in line with the state average for FL public schools.

Shenandoah Elementary School is a traditional zoned public school within Miami-Dade, meaning enrollment is generally tied to residence within the school's attendance boundary. Boundary maps and feeder patterns are published by the district and updated annually.
